gpt4 book ai didi

c - 在 c 中使用函数(返回值)

转载 作者:太空宇宙 更新时间:2023-11-04 00:41:43 26 4
gpt4 key购买 nike

学习C,有很多疑惑。

我有一个函数(假设函数 1)调用另一个函数(假设函数 2)。函数 2 计算一个字符串数组。

如何在函数 1 中使用这个数组?

一些代码示例:

  int find_errors(char* word)
{
char error[100];

/*Given the word, It will find the duplicate chars and store it in the
error array. */



return 0;
}
int find_word(char* word)
{

find_errors (word);

printf("%s\n", error);

return 0;
}

最佳答案

至少有三种可能的方法:

  1. 使用全局变量
  2. 在它们之间传递一个参数
  3. 从函数返回一个指针

关于c - 在 c 中使用函数(返回值),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5556125/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com